The earliest Glagolitic monuments in Istria date from the period of the Medieval Croatian Kingdom, within whose borders portions of Istria were found. This Glagolitic tradition continued into the early modern period, in both Habsburg- and Venetian-ruled Istria, where, with the concurrent use of Latin monuments, epigraphic monuments can be more closely analyzed. This presentation will review some of these monuments with an emphasis on their role in preserving historical memory.
